Output 44bc423e4d82540c7b860edd26cebb81603191495138cf5e8bb502776a304763:38

value
600981429
script pubkey
OP_0 OP_PUSHBYTES_20 6985c0b34fbedb5a1277b8d55dc7e1e59ce4e60c
address
bc1qdxzupv60hmd45ynhhr24m3lpukwwfesvl3qfsl
transaction
44bc423e4d82540c7b860edd26cebb81603191495138cf5e8bb502776a304763
spent
true